What Types of Work and Facilities Can Sleep Technologists Expect in Palo Alto, CA?

As a Polysomnographic Technologist working as a Sleep Technologist in Palo Alto, California, you can expect a diverse range of opportunities within leading healthcare facilities and sleep clinics. Renowned for its innovative medical environment, Palo Alto is home to high-tech hospitals, specialty sleep centers, and research institutions focused on sleep medicine. In these settings, you’ll have the chance to conduct comprehensive sleep studies, monitor patients’ sleep patterns, and analyze polysomnographic data to aid in diagnosing sleep disorders such as sleep apnea, insomnia, and restless leg syndrome. Additionally, you may engage in patient education, collaborate with sleep specialists on treatment plans, and participate in cutting-edge sleep research initiatives, all while working in a vibrant community known for its commitment to advanced healthcare and wellness.

Frequently Asked Questions about Travel Polysomnographic Technology Jobs near Palo Alto, CA

What is the average pay for a Polysomnographic Technology Travel job in Palo Alto, California?

The average pay for a Polysomnographic Technology Travel job in Palo Alto, California is approximately $2,175 per week. This data was last updated on December 4, 2025.

What is the highest pay typically available for a Polysomnographic Technology Travel job in Palo Alto, California?

The highest pay typically available for a Polysomnographic Technology Travel job in Palo Alto, California is $2,217 per week. This is based on data last updated on December 4, 2025.

What types of experience are required or preferred for an RPSGT Travel job in Palo Alto?

Candidates for a Polysomnographic Technology travel job in Palo Alto typically need to have relevant certification, such as the Registered Polysomnographic Technologist (RPSGT), along with hands-on experience in sleep studies and patient assessments. Additionally, familiarity with the latest sleep technology and protocols is preferred to ensure effective patient care and accurate data interpretation.

What types of facilities offer Polysomnographic Technology Travel jobs in Palo Alto?

Polysomnographic Technology travel jobs in Palo Alto, California, are typically offered by hospitals and specialized sleep clinics that provide comprehensive sleep disorder diagnosis and treatment services. These facilities often seek skilled polysomnographers to assist in conducting sleep studies and interpreting results to improve patient care.
